Supplemental Local Rules
Play is governed by the Golf Canada Rules of Golf (effective January 2023), PEIGA Standard Local Rules and Tournament Guidelines, and by the following Supplementary Local Rules and Terms of the Competition.
Unless otherwise noted, the penalty for breach of a Local Rule is the General Penalty.

Maximum score per hole is three over par.
Lateral Hazards (1 stroke penalty)
The following should be treated as Red Penalty Areas (Rule 17.1 Options for Ball in Penalty Area) - Three options are: stroke and distance, back on the line relief or lateral relief. For lateral relief, 2 club lengths from point of entry or drop in line of flag (no closer to the hole) or drop area if provided.

Ground Under Repair
- Marked with white paint.
- Player may take relief under Rule 16.1
Roads and Paths (Rule 16.1 applies) Nearest point of relief (free):
- All paths and roads, plus extensions, whether artificially surfaced or not, are immovable obstructions.
- Bare ground adjacent to cart paths will be considered an extension of cart path.
Ties
- For each division winner will be decided by Sudden Death Victory hole by hole starting at hole #10 and continuing until a winner is declared.
- For positions other than first place retrogression will decide placing using USGA (9,6,3,1).
